The AFL has released the fixture for week two of the 2023 Toyota AFL Finals series.

The GIANTS will meet Port Adelaide at Adelaide Oval on Saturday, September 16 at 7:10pm CST/7:40pm EST.

The GIANTS’ 24-point win over the Saints in Saturday’s elimination final saw the GIANTS secure a week one finals victory for the sixth time in the past eight years, and the first time under new coach Adam Kingsley.

Week two will see Melbourne and Carlton clash at the MCG on Friday night before the GIANTS travel to the city of churches.

Tickets will go on sale for the GIANTS’ semi-final on Monday, September 11.

GIANTS members will receive an email on Sunday with all the details on how to purchase finals tickets.

Tickets will be available via Ticketek.

WEEK TWO FINALS FIXTURE

Saturday, September 16
- Second Semi-Final

Port Adelaide v GIANTS at the Adelaide Oval, 7:10pm CST/7:40pm EST


The winner will move into a preliminary final against Brisbane at the Gabba the following weekend.

this is going to be a hard game for us against a Port side in Adelaide, that will be hurting after their comprehensive loss to Brisbane yesterday. Port (and Collingwood) were the only 2 sides that smashed us during this season. The market has us as distinct underdogs at $2.38 (Port are $1.59). Whilst we have a 1-1 record in Adelaide this year, Port have a superb 10-3 record in Adelaide - with 2 of these loses to Adelaide and the other to Collingwood.

We also haven’t a good recent record against Port, having lost our last 4 matches against them - our most recent win against them was in July 2019.

However, we are playing inspired quality football, and under Kingsley we are not giving up and finding ways to win. The boys are full of self belief and confidence, and the return of Cognilio will hopefully boost our team to a win and a Preliminary Final.
